Tracking snippets live in the Analytics & Tracking card at the bottom of Settings › General in the admin. The card is collapsed by default — click its heading to open it. These are set-once fields, so most programs only visit them at launch. Click Save Settings when you're done.
The Google site identifier — something like UA-12345678-1 or G-XXXXXXX. You'll find it in your Google Analytics account; if you're having trouble, Google's instructions are here, under "Find your Tracking ID and global site tag."
Once it's in place you'll be able to track all of the usual stats you're used to seeing.
Runs on every page. Paste the full snippet, including its script tags. This is where custom tracking goes when a plain Google Analytics identifier isn't enough.
Fires once when a new member completes registration — conversion pixels go here.
